weird start up!

I have been having a long standing problem with a missfire. I have changed the coil, icm, checked the plug wires, and taken it to two mechanics without comming up with a solution.

Since the miss has come about, everyonce in a while when i start the car it will rev up to 1500-2000 rpms and stay there for about 4 or 5 seconds before slowly work its way down to idle. Could this be related to the missfire?

This afternoon when i started the car it cranked for about 3 seconds before firing up, which has never happened before. Once it did it seemed to run even poorer than ususal. But some thing that was especially odd was that the tach and speedo were not working. All of the other gauges worked though. I then put the car in reverse drove 15 feet, then drove it back into its original spot. Then the tach started working again (I did not notice if the speedo worked). There were no codes thrown and I'm at a loss. Any help would be appreciated.

Re: weird start up!

I would be looking for a bad ground with the speedo and stuff. Get some schematics and see how the VSS is grounded.

As for the high idle, maybe your blades are sticking a hair?

Clean the Idle Air Control Valve ... See what happens.

With the car running, spray some brake clean (Or equivilent) all around the intake, throttlebody, elbow, etc. If the RPM's fluctuate at all as you do this, you have a vacuum leak there.

Does it only missfire ones its warm? How are the O2 readings ? They should flicker between 100-900mV ...

MAF and MAP readings ?

Did you happen to try switching the fuel pump relay? you definatly SHOULD hear it. Mine is pretty loud.
